Impact on Defense AI Roadmaps
If a major player like Anthropic faces new restrictions, it directly affects the supply chain for advanced AI models. For devs building solutions for the Pentagon, this could mean shifting priorities: evaluating alternative open-source models, exploring different commercial APIs, or even contributing to in-house foundational AI research. It underscores the fragility of relying solely on a few commercial giants for critical defense infrastructure. Understanding these regulatory shifts is key to anticipating future tech stacks in national security.
